Background & Context
Elon Musk founded SpaceX in 2002 with the goal of reducing space transportation costs and enabling the colonization of Mars. Over the years, the company has achieved significant milestones, including the first privately-funded spacecraft to reach orbit and the first to dock with the International Space Station.
In 2023, Musk launched xAI, a company focused on developing artificial intelligence technologies. With the rapid advancements in AI, Musk believes that integrating AI into SpaceX’s operations could enhance efficiency, safety, and the overall success of missions beyond Earth.
What’s New
- SpaceX acquires xAI to develop advanced AI systems for space exploration.
- The partnership aims to enhance spacecraft navigation and autonomous operations.
- Initial projects include AI-driven simulations for mission planning.
- Expected IPO valuation of $1.25 trillion, according to Bloomberg.
The acquisition of xAI by SpaceX marks a significant step in the integration of artificial intelligence into space technology. By leveraging AI, SpaceX aims to improve the precision of spacecraft navigation systems, making them more autonomous and capable of handling complex tasks during missions.
Moreover, the partnership plans to utilize AI-driven simulations to optimize mission planning and execution. This could lead to improved decision-making processes and reduced risks during critical phases of space missions. The anticipated IPO valuation of $1.25 trillion reflects the market’s confidence in the potential of this collaboration.

Risks & Limitations
While the partnership between xAI and SpaceX holds great promise, there are inherent risks and limitations. The reliance on AI systems introduces concerns about potential failures and the consequences of autonomous decision-making in space.
Additionally, the complexities of developing AI technologies that can operate effectively in space environments pose significant technical challenges. Ensuring the robustness and reliability of these systems will be crucial for the success of future missions.
